Transaction 8418dd3abd1102d9f1085d2455ddc4dd8bd926bf9a2c2e4fec01aa903f60df4e
1 Input
1 Output
-
8418dd3abd1102d9f1085d2455ddc4dd8bd926bf9a2c2e4fec01aa903f60df4e:0
- value
- 19982139
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 9504db24feb9bb20bfb62d261d65ad1ca3e6aed4 OP_EQUAL
- address
- 3FGxRXfoKvcLgPBYdXSCp7Z8WisThSqX8v